Default Pro Tools 12.3.1 resource allocation/freeing bug?

Yesterday I had a AAE -6 error coming constantly when I hit playback. I am working in windows 8.1 environment. I committed my mix to one track to free up resources, because I had to record one more track. I deleted all the tracks and removed plugins.

The AAE-6 error persisted and in System Usage the main CPU display pumped between 0% and 100% wildly, 100% causing AAE-6 error. The memory and virtual processor percentages remained under 10%

The problem dissappeared after I restarted Pro Tools. Didn't do anything else. The CPU value didn't pump any more and everything worked fine.

Is it possible that there is some resource/memory allocating/deallocating bug that cumulates causing a lot of problems reported in thes threads. Obviously when you have a tons of RAM, maybe some of those problems are avoided most of time?
